The Body-Centered Cubic (BCC) unit cell can be imagined as a cube with an atom on each corner, and an atom in the cube’s center. It is one of the most common structures for metals. Face-centered cubic (fcc): This … WebSuch a situation is expected, in particular, for iron. Iron is known to exist in two, bcc ( α-Fe) and fcc ( γ-Fe), crystal modifications. The low-temperature bcc phase is ferromagnetic at T < T C = 1045 K. At T = T S = 1185 K, the structural transition occurs to the γ phase, which is stable in the temperature interval on the order of 200 K ...

WebNov 13, 2024 · Body-centered Cubic. In a body-centered cubic (BCC) arrangement of atoms, the unit cell consists of eight atoms at the corners of a cube and one atom at the body center of the cube. In a body-centered cubic arrangement, a unit cell contains (8 corner atoms × ⅛) + (1 center atom × 1) = 2 atoms.

In crystallography, atomic packing factor (APF), packing efficiency, or packing fraction is the fraction of volume in a crystal structure that is occupied by constituent particles. It is a dimensionless quantity and always less than unity.
